Eagle's Honour is a collection of two stories about Roman legionaries published in 1995 by Red Fox, with illustrations by Victor Ambrus. Both stories and their illustrations had been published previously by Hamish Hamilton.

The book includes the dedication, "For all four houses of Hilsea Modern Girls' School, Portsmouth, (my school) who adopted me like a battleship or a regimental goat, but just a little bit extra for Sutcliff House".

Contents[]

  1. "A Circlet of Oak Leaves". (Winter's Tales for Children 1, 1965; Hamish Hamilton, 1968.)
  2. "Eagle's Egg". (Hamish Hamilton, 1981)

Publication history[]

  1. London : Red Fox, 1995.[1]
  2. London : RHCP Digital, 2013.[2]
